Output ea949ea12e15cfaae5c309d957a61e66fdd3592b931022223d7720886b7272db:38

value
343771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de10ed1808902897693d105075826d44be2507f9 OP_EQUAL
address
3MwCDBN3SaQnbur9sJuX9cfWKsw3wGw5Gt
transaction
ea949ea12e15cfaae5c309d957a61e66fdd3592b931022223d7720886b7272db
confirmations
205727
spent
true